Olgotrelvir
Synonym(s): STI-1558
- CAS No.: 2763596-71-8
- Formula:C22H30N4O7S
- Molecular Weight:494.56
InChIKey: IICZZAVAIPTWCL-HBIMBUPRSA-N
SMILES: O=C(NCC1)[C@@H]1C[C@@H](C(O)S(=O)(O)=O)NC([C@H](CC(C)C)NC(C2=CC3=CC=CC=C3N2)=O)=O
Biological Activity: Olgotrelvir (STI-1558) is an orally active dual inhibitor of coronavirus main protease (Mpro) and human cell cathepsin (Cathepsin L). Olgotrelvir is readily converted to its active form, AC1115, in full blood and/or plasma. Olgotrelvir can effectively inhibit both SARS-CoV-2 replication and entry into host cells[1][2].
